David Andrew Shellnut

Birth20 Oct 1892 - Franklin County, Alabama
Death26 Mar 1983 - Phil Campbell, Franklin, Alabama, United States of America
MotherLuvisa Angelina "Vicie" Smith
FatherWilliam John Washington Shelnutt

Born in Franklin County, Alabama on 20 Oct 1892 to William John Washington Shelnutt and Luvisa Angelina "Vicie" Smith. David Andrew Shellnut married Lossie Cornillus Morgan and had 3 children. He passed away on 26 Mar 1983 in Phil Campbell, Franklin, Alabama, United States of America.
